Senate Bill 703 directed Oregon Department of Human Services (ODHS) to conduct a study of licensed residential care (RCF) and assisted living (ALF) facilities, including those with a memory care (MC) endorsement, to evaluate: a) Total cost to provide care to residents, b) the sufficiency of the Medicaid reimbursement paid to facilities to meet the total cost of care, and c) the average compensation paid to direct care workers by the facilities by geographic region. The LiveWell Method uses a practice-based framework to improve the quality of life for people living and working in long-term care settings, including assisted living and memory care. It is designed to improve teamwork, communication, and morale by helping staff organize, track, measure, and improve daily operations. This evaluation is informed by the LiveWell Method’s “bottom-up and top enabled” approach, which engages and empowers direct care staff and administrators to create a more democratic and transparent workplace.
